[2.0.23] Blueprinting does not copy tiles below objects in space
Posted: Mon Dec 02, 2024 2:58 pm
What did you do? What happened?
When copying/blueprinting space platforms, the platform foundations below the selected entites are selected only if they fall into the selection rectangle.
This means, if the selections contain buildings that are not fully enclosed in the selection rectangle, there are no foundations below parts of the building.
When trying to construct the blueprint: "Error: cannot build on empty space".
What did you expect to happen instead? It might be obvious to you, but do it anyway!
The foundations to be contained in the blueprint, since without foundations below the buildings, the blueprints cannot be built.
Does it happen always, once, or sometimes?
Always
